Output ecbbbbadd84ee81d51c43ded2315fbd27fe7c0a0d2b4431c2bb50119bc04b756:0

value
11000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d43a540753363659954bd1384606a47a917379d OP_EQUAL
address
3Qn9vAnqqUdkMU3Dry1b3SVa7FzH1kAvvm
transaction
ecbbbbadd84ee81d51c43ded2315fbd27fe7c0a0d2b4431c2bb50119bc04b756
spent
true